The property that is NOT conserved in nature according to the options provided is Density (A). This is because, unlike Energy (B.), Mass (C.), and Charge (D.), density can change depending on the conditions such as pressure and temperature. Conservation laws in physics state that certain properties remain constant in a closed system. For instance, the law of conservation of energy indicates that total energy remains constant in an isolated system. Similarly, the law of conservation of mass and the law of conservation of charge indicates that mass and charge, respectively, do not change in the course of a closed-system reaction. However, density, which is mass per unit volume, can change if the volume of an object changes, even though the mass remains constant.
